本篇文章986字,读完约2分钟

Docker machine是一种工具,它允许您在虚拟主机上安装Docker,并使用docker-machine命令管理该主机。docker machine可用于在本地mac或windows box、公司网络、数据中心或云提供商(如aws)上创建docker。

使用docker-machine命令,您可以启动、查看、停止和重新启动托管的docker,升级docker客户端和守护程序,并配置docker客户端和主机之间的通信。

码头工人机器也可以集中管理所有码头工人主机。

由docker machine管理的虚拟主机可以是机载的,也可以是云提供商,如阿里巴巴云、腾讯云、aws或数字海洋。

在安装码头工人机器之前,你需要先安装码头工人。

Linux安装命令:

$ base = github/docker/machine/releases/download/v 0 . 16 . 0 & &

curl-l $ base/docker-machine-$(uname-s)-(uname-m)>/tmp/docker-machine & &

sudo mv/tmp/docker-machine/usr/local/bin/docker-machine & &

chmod+x/usr/local/bin/docker-machine

本章通过virtualbox介绍码头工人机器的使用。其他云服务提供商的运营基本相同。有关详细信息,请参考每个服务提供商的指导文件。

列出可用的机器:

$ docker-机器ls

您可以看到这里只有默认的虚拟机。

创建一个名为test的机器:

$ docker-机器创建-驱动程序virtualbox测试

参数解释:

- driver:指定用于创建机器的驱动程序类型,这里是virtualbox。

检查远程机器的ip地址

$ docker-机器ip测试

停止机器

$ docker-机器停止测试

启动机器

$ docker-机器启动测试

进入机器

$ docker-机器ssh测试

检查处于当前活动状态的码头工人主机

$ docker-机器激活

综上所述,码头工人机有两个主要功能:

码头工人机器便于在不同的环境中使用码头工人,例如win/mac。

码头工人机便于在云环境中批量部署码头工人环境,如私有云和公共云。

相关阅读:

云计算核心技术教程:合成用法

来源:搜狐微门户

标题:云计算核心技术Docker教程: Docker Machine 使用

地址:http://www.shwmhw.com/shxw/11861.html